Motors
In most buildings, motors are used typically to drive blowers, pumps, compressors, and elevators. There are many ways of reducing motor run times, each associated with specific equipment. You also can install controls that automatically cycle motors of various pieces of equipment. These should be investigated to determine to what extent you can utilize them.
Take the time to improve motor and motor/machine efficiency. In that way, less energy is used every time the motor is used.
Typical steps include:
1. Lubricating motor and drives to reduce friction
2. Replacing worn motor bearings.
3. Keeping motors clean to facilitate cooling
4. Checking alignment between motor and drive equipment to reduce wear and excessive torques.
5. Tightening belts and pulley at regular intervals to reduce losses due to slip.
When replacing worn or defective motors, select the highest efficiency motor available, sized as close to the load as possible.
